How to Become a Pile Driver Operators in Louisiana

Pile Driver Operators in Louisiana earn a median salary of $58,980/year, which is 16% below the national average. Louisiana has a state income tax of ~3.3%. After taxes and rent, a pile driver operators takes home approximately $2,547/month. Most positions require High school diploma or equivalent.

How much does a pile driver operators make in Louisiana?

The median pile driver operators salary in Louisiana is $58,980 per year ($28.36/hr). This is 16% below the national median of $70,510. Salaries range from $50,930 to $61,520.

Can a pile driver operators afford to live in Louisiana?

At the median salary of $58,980, a pile driver operators in Louisiana would take home approximately $3,959/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$1,412/month, that's 35.7%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.
